An extensive map to Terry Pratchett's city state of Ankh Morpork, a colourful map giving a unique insight into his fantasy world. A map of Terry Pratchett's fictional city-state Ankh-Morpork, which formed the setting of many of his popular 'Discworld' novels.'Discworld' is Pratchett's comic fantasy series, set on the flat planet Discworld, which is balanced on the backs of four elephants, who in turn are said to stand on the back of a giant turtle. Pratchett published a total of forty-one discworld novels, from 1983 to his death in 2015.Including a detailed key and description of the colourful map.Unfolded, the map measures as 29" by 28.5".Devised by Stephen Briggs, with assistance by Terry Pratchett.
